WebJan 18, 2024 · Common Reasons Why a Newfie Gets Mats. There can be a lot of reasons why a dog’s fur forms mats but with Newfies, the most common reasons are due to: Water. Skin allergies. Seasonal shedding. Friction. Using incorrect grooming tools. Brushing/combing the wrong area. Lack of combing.

WebApr 8, 2016 · Brush a small section at a time. Push the coat up with your hand to the line of the skin, pat the brush into the hair, and pull away from the dog’s body gently.
